Psalms 125
125
God’s Surrounding Presence
A song of the stairway
1Those who trust in the Lord are as unshakable,
as unmovable as mighty Mount Zion!
2Just as the mountains surround Jerusalem,
so the Lord’s wraparound presence
surrounds his people, protecting them now and forever.
3The wicked will not always rule over the godly,
provoking them to do what is evil.
4God, let your goodness be given away to your good people,
to all your righteous ones!
5But those who turn away from truth—
them you will turn away from you, to follow their crooked ways.
You will give them just what they deserve.
May Israel experience peace and prosperity!

Learn More About The Passion TranslationTehillim (Psa) 125
125
1A song of ascents:
Those who trust in Adonai
are like Mount Tziyon,
which cannot be moved
but remains forever.
2Yerushalayim!
Mountains all around it!
Thus Adonai is around his people
henceforth and forever.
3For the scepter of wickedness
will not rule the inheritance of the righteous,
so that the righteous will not themselves
turn their hands to evil.
4Do good, Adonai, to the good,
to those upright in their hearts.
5But as for those who turn aside
to their own crooked ways,
may Adonai turn them away,
along with those who do evil.
Shalom on Isra’el!
